Q. What is an open circulatory system?
Open circulatory system is the one in which blood doesn't circulate only inside blood vessels but it also falls in cavities that irrigate tissues. In the open circulatory system the blood pressure is low and generally the blood called as hemolymph has low cellularity. Arthropods, protochordates and molluscs (the cephalopods are exception) have open circulatory system.
